I cannot connect to my wireless network with my Atheros 9285. I am using Sabayon 6 KDE amd64 on a Dell Inspiron M5030. NetworkManager shows accessible wireless networks (as does iwconfig), but when I try to connect; nothing happens... error messages don't even appear. Of course, trying to connect using iwconfig doesn't work either.

Note that I can connect to my network with other devices; the ath9k module is loaded according to NetworkManager and lsmod. Of course, I can connect to my network in Windows 7.

Are you sure that you are using the correct settings in NetworkManager, like encryption, passwords...
It seems stupid, but most of the times it is the issue, since it looks like all the needed modules are loaded and Linux is recognizing your wireless just fine.

By the way, do not use iwconfig when NetworkManager is active, it will most likely not work. If you have to use iwconfig, stop the NetworkManager service like this:
(as root)
Code: Select all
/etc/init.d/NetworkManager stop


You can start it again using:
(as root)
Code: Select all
/etc/init.d/NetworkManager start

This is very strange, if you try this way:
(as root)
Code: Select all
/etc/init.d/NetworkManager stop
ifconfig wlan0 down
iwconfig wlan0 ap any
iwconfig wlan0 essid your_wireless_essid
dhclient wlan0

(you obviously have to replace your_wireless_essid with your wireless ESSID)
does it connect?
